How they compare

Democratic Republic of Congo currently reports 659,349 against 607,777 in Japan, a difference of 51,572.

That makes Democratic Republic of Congo's figure about 1.1 times Japan's.

The two have swapped places 1 time across 25 shared years of data; in 1990 it was Japan ahead.

Democratic Republic of Congo ranks 17th and Japan ranks 18th of 191 countries.

Japan has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ade Democratic Republic of Congo Japan Difference Ahead
1990s 356,006 914,587 558,580 Japan
2000s 483,983 795,642 311,658 Japan
2010s 609,697 645,443 35,746 Japan

Averages of every year both report within each decade.
